Package chatapp.View

Class View_Menu

java.lang.Object
chatapp.View.View_Menu

public class View_Menu
extends java.lang.Object

Classe representant la page d'acceuil. Elle est composé d'un menu en haut a gauche. Au centre un petit message "Bienvenue" suivi du pseudo de l'utilisateur est affiché.

  • Field Summary

    Fields 
    Modifier and Type Field Description
    javafx.scene.control.MenuItem changerPseudoButton  
    javafx.scene.control.MenuItem demarrerSessionButton  
    javafx.scene.text.Text pseudonyme  
    javafx.scene.control.MenuItem utilsActifsButton  
  • Constructor Summary

    Constructors 
    Constructor Description
    View_Menu()  
  • Method Summary

    Modifier and Type Method Description
    void afficherUtilsActifs​(javafx.event.ActionEvent actionEvent)
    Handler permettant d'aller a la scene View_Utilisateurs pour afficher la liste des utilisateurs actifs
    void changerPseudo​(javafx.event.ActionEvent actionEvent)
    Handler permettant d'aller a la scene View_ChangementPseudo pour changer son pseudonyme
    void deconnexion​(javafx.event.ActionEvent actionEvent)
    Handler permettant de se deconnecter et fermer l'application
    void demarrerSession​(javafx.event.ActionEvent actionEvent)
    Handler permettant d'aller a la scene Demarrer_Session pour choisir un utilisateur avec qui clavarder

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Field Details

  • Constructor Details

  • Method Details

    • afficherUtilsActifs

      public void afficherUtilsActifs​(javafx.event.ActionEvent actionEvent)

      Handler permettant d'aller a la scene View_Utilisateurs pour afficher la liste des utilisateurs actifs

      Parameters:
      actionEvent - L'utilisateur a choisit l'option afficher utilisateurs actifs dans le menu
    • demarrerSession

      public void demarrerSession​(javafx.event.ActionEvent actionEvent)

      Handler permettant d'aller a la scene Demarrer_Session pour choisir un utilisateur avec qui clavarder

      Parameters:
      actionEvent - L'utilisateur a choisit l'option de demarrer une session de clavardage dans le menu
    • changerPseudo

      public void changerPseudo​(javafx.event.ActionEvent actionEvent)

      Handler permettant d'aller a la scene View_ChangementPseudo pour changer son pseudonyme

      Parameters:
      actionEvent - L'utilisateur a choisit l'option changer de pseudo
    • deconnexion

      public void deconnexion​(javafx.event.ActionEvent actionEvent)

      Handler permettant de se deconnecter et fermer l'application

      Parameters:
      actionEvent - L'utilisateur a choisit l'option Deconnexion dans le menu